PolkaDot‘s Market Cap Ranking: A Deep Dive into its Position and Future Prospects106


PolkaDot (DOT), a highly anticipated blockchain project aiming to create a multi-chain network, has consistently held a prominent position in the cryptocurrency market capitalization rankings. However, its exact ranking fluctuates dynamically based on the volatile nature of the crypto market and the performance of competing projects. Understanding PolkaDot's market cap ranking requires a nuanced look at its technology, adoption rate, market sentiment, and the overall crypto ecosystem.

Determining PolkaDot's precise global market cap ranking at any given moment requires consulting real-time cryptocurrency data aggregators like CoinMarketCap or CoinGecko. These platforms provide up-to-the-minute information on the circulating supply of DOT, its current price, and the resulting market capitalization. However, relying solely on these rankings without understanding the underlying factors is misleading. A project's ranking is not solely an indicator of its success or potential.

Several factors contribute to PolkaDot's fluctuating market cap ranking. First and foremost is the price of DOT itself. The cryptocurrency market is notoriously volatile, subject to rapid price swings driven by news events, regulatory changes, technological advancements, and broader macroeconomic conditions. A positive news cycle or successful technological upgrade can significantly boost DOT's price, pushing its market cap up the rankings. Conversely, negative news or market-wide downturns can rapidly decrease its ranking.

Secondly, the circulating supply of DOT plays a crucial role. The total market capitalization is calculated by multiplying the current price by the circulating supply. Changes in the circulating supply, often due to scheduled token releases or staking rewards, can impact the market cap even if the price remains relatively stable. This is a key factor to consider when comparing PolkaDot's market cap to other projects with different tokenomics.

The technological advancements and adoption rate within the PolkaDot ecosystem also influence its market cap. PolkaDot's innovative architecture, designed to facilitate interoperability between different blockchains, holds significant long-term potential. However, realizing this potential requires developers building on the platform and users actively adopting its functionalities. Increased developer activity and user adoption translate to higher demand for DOT, ultimately boosting its price and market cap.

Competitive landscape analysis is equally important. PolkaDot competes with numerous other blockchain platforms vying for market share and developer attention. Projects like Cosmos, Solana, Avalanche, and Ethereum all offer different approaches to scalability and interoperability. The relative performance and adoption of these competing projects directly impact PolkaDot's ranking. A surge in popularity for a competitor can cause a relative decline in PolkaDot's market cap position.

Market sentiment significantly impacts PolkaDot's ranking. Positive sentiment, driven by positive news, technological breakthroughs, or successful partnerships, tends to attract investors, driving up the price and market cap. Conversely, negative sentiment, fueled by security concerns, regulatory uncertainty, or competitive pressures, can lead to a sell-off, pushing the market cap down.

Furthermore, macroeconomic factors play a substantial role. Broader economic trends, such as inflation, interest rates, and global economic uncertainty, often impact the cryptocurrency market as a whole. During periods of economic uncertainty, investors may move away from riskier assets like cryptocurrencies, leading to a decline in market cap for all projects, including PolkaDot.
